The solubilities of ursolic acid and oleanolic acid in four solvents (methanol, ethanol, 2-propanol, and ethyl acetate) are measured over the temperature range of (283.2 to 329.7) K. The experimental solubility data are correlated by the modified Apelblat equation. The root-mean-square deviation (rmsd) between the experimental value and the calculated value is not more than 1.1267·10−4, so the calculated solubility shows good agreement with the experimental data.
